CBeebies and iPlayer show “Monty & Co” has three new signings. First up are Immediate Media who have added the show to their CBeebies magazine. Event Merchandising is in the throes of creating and managing the online store and aim to be up and fully functional with a range of merchandise for the summer of 2021.
“The producers have created a wonderful show, and we are delighted to be designing and operating the online store for ‘Monty & Co,’ along with a fun selection of products,” says Jeremy Goldsmith, managing director, Event Merchandising. “The characters of this hit series join our selected line-up of licensed properties.”
tonies will be adding a Monty Tonie to their line-up of preschool audio characters with a launch in the summer of 2022. New episodes are planned for production towards the back end of 2021.
“We are very excited to add Monty Tonie to our portfolio for 2022,” says Liz Peters, portfolio manager, tonies. “He’s going to make a very popular figurine that little ones will love to pop on their Toniebox! We are looking forward to working closely with the show’s producers to create bespoke audio content for tonie, incorporating all that humor, fun and silliness, as well the action and songs that fans enjoy and expect from ‘Monty & Co.’”
